Understanding the Mechanics of the Crash Game
At its heart, a crash game operates on a provably fair system, meaning the outcome of each round is determined by cryptographic algorithms, ensuring transparency and eliminating the possibility of manipulation. This builds trust with players, a crucial element in the online gambling world. A seed generated by the server and another from the player combine to determine when the crash will occur. Before each round begins, players place their bets. A multiplier starts at 1x and progressively increases over time. The objective is to cash out your bet before the multiplier 'crashes' – meaning it stops increasing and any remaining bets are lost. The longer you wait, the higher the multiplier becomes, and the greater your potential winnings. But, of course, the longer you wait, the higher the risk of losing everything. This simple premise creates a truly exhilarating experience, with moments of intense anticipation and rapid decision-making.
Risk Assessment and Bankroll Management
Successful participation in crash games isn't purely about luck; it's heavily influenced by strategic thinking and disciplined bankroll management. Before you even place your first bet, determine a budget you’re comfortable losing. Never chase losses, a common pitfall that can quickly drain your funds. A common strategy involves setting a profit target. Once you reach that target, stop playing and enjoy your winnings. Similarly, setting a loss limit prevents you from spiraling into a cycle of increasingly desperate bets. Consider employing a 'stop-loss' order, a feature available on some platforms that automatically cashes out your bet at a predetermined multiplier. This can help mitigate risk and preserve your capital.
| Strategy | Risk Level | Potential Reward |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
| Conservative | Low | Moderate | Cash out at low multipliers (1.2x – 1.5x) for frequent, smaller wins. |
| Moderate | Medium | High | Aim for multipliers between 2x and 3x, balancing risk and reward. |
| Aggressive | High | Very High | Wait for high multipliers (4x+) but face a significant risk of losing your bet. |
The table above illustrates different approaches, classified by risk tolerance and potential outcomes. Choosing the right strategy depends on your individual risk profile and financial goals. Remember, there is no guaranteed winning strategy, and responsible gambling should always be your top priority.
Strategies for Maximizing Your Chances
While the unpredictable nature of crash games means there's no foolproof way to guarantee a win, several strategies can improve your odds and prolong your playing time. One popular technique is auto-cashout, pre-setting a multiplier at which your bet will automatically be cashed out. This removes the emotional element of decision-making and can be particularly useful for those prone to hesitation or greed. Another approach involves using a martingale system, where you double your bet after each loss, aiming to recover previous losses with a single win. However, this strategy requires a substantial bankroll and carries a high risk of exceeding your budget.

Advanced Techniques and Patterns
Some experienced players attempt to identify patterns in the crash game’s outcomes, believing they can predict when a crash is more likely to occur. While the game is designed to be random, these players analyze historical data, looking for trends and anomalies. This is a controversial topic, as the provably fair system aims to eliminate any predictability. However, some believe that subtle biases in the random number generator may exist, allowing for a slight edge. It’s important to note that these techniques are highly speculative and should not be relied upon as a guaranteed path to success. Analyzing previous crash points perhaps gives a slight edge, but that edge can easily be invalidated by the next round.
